Kirschpick

Fehler ohne Kirschpick oder Rückkehr in Bearbeitung Fatal Cherry-Pick fehlgeschlagen

Fehler ohne Kirschpick oder Rückkehr in Bearbeitung Fatal Cherry-Pick fehlgeschlagen
  1. Wie kann ich einen fehlgeschlagenen Kirschpick zurücknehmen??
  2. Was ist Kirschpick und Rückkehr??
  3. Was ist das Problem mit Kirschpick??
  4. Wie setzen Sie einen Kirschpick zurück?
  5. Was ist Cherrypick in Git??
  6. Warum heißt es Cherry Pick in Git??
  7. Ist Cherry Pick sicher?
  8. Wie setze ich meinen letzten Commit zurück zurück?
  9. Wie kehre ich zurück, um das letzte Commit zu begehen??
  10. Wie kann ich Git Cherry Pick nach Konflikt fortsetzen?
  11. Kann ich Zweig nach der Kirschwahl löschen??
  12. Was ist Kirschpick für die Zusammenführung?

Wie kann ich einen fehlgeschlagenen Kirschpick zurücknehmen??

Ich fand, dass die Antwort Git Reset ist -Merge -es löscht den konfliktreichen Kirschpick -Versuch.

Was ist Kirschpick und Rückkehr??

Erstens Git Cherry-Pick, der die in einem Commit oder einer Reihe von Commits eingeführten Änderungen anwendet. Zweitens git revert, was die in einem Commit oder einer Reihe von Commits eingeführten Änderungen umkehrt. Und zuletzt Git Reflog, das uns die Geschichte zeigt, auf welche Kopf zeigt, und als griffbereitet, wenn Sie einen Commit verloren haben.

Was ist das Problem mit Kirschpick??

Das Problem bei der Kirschpickung

In ähnlicher Weise kann die Kirschwolke dazu führen, dass jemand ein irreführendes Bild der Ergebnisse einer wissenschaftlichen Studie malt, wenn er nur eine der möglichen Interpretationen für diese Ergebnisse erwähnt, während er alle anderen ignoriert.

Wie setzen Sie einen Kirschpick zurück?

Ein Kirschpick ist im Grunde ein Commit. Wenn Sie ihn also rückgängig machen möchten. Verstecken Sie Ihre aktuellen Änderungen, damit Sie sie nach dem Zurücksetzen des Commits erneut anwenden können.

Was ist Cherrypick in Git??

Git Cherry-Pick ist ein mächtiger Befehl, mit dem beliebige Git-Commits durch Bezugnahme ausgewählt und an den aktuellen Arbeitskopf angehängt werden können. Cherry Picking ist der Akt der Auswahl eines Commits aus einer Niederlassung und Anwendung auf einen anderen. Git Cherry-Pick kann nützlich sein, um Änderungen zu unterschätzen.

Warum heißt es Cherry Pick in Git??

Cherry-Picking in Git steht für die Anwendung von Commits von einem Zweig in einen anderen Zweig. Für den Fall, dass Sie einen Fehler gemacht und eine Änderung in den falschen Zweig verpflichtet haben, aber nicht den gesamten Zweig verschmelzen möchten. Sie können das Komitee zurücksetzen und auf eine andere Filiale anwenden.

Ist Cherry Pick sicher?

Es ist sicher, da der Kirschpick nur die als C2 identifizierten Änderungen des Commits nimmt . Wie in den Kommentaren angegeben, kann dies jedoch Probleme verursachen, wenn die C2 -Änderung von früheren Änderungen zwischen C2 und C1 abhängt .

Wie setze ich meinen letzten Commit zurück zurück?

Der einfachste Weg, um das letzte Git -Commit rückgängig zu machen, besteht darin, den Befehl „Git Reset“ mit der Option " - Soft" auszuführen, die Änderungen an Ihren Dateien bewahrt. Sie müssen den Verpflichtung zum Rückgängigmachen angeben, das in diesem Fall „Kopf ~ 1“ ist. Das letzte Commit wird aus Ihrer Git -Geschichte entfernt.

Wie kehre ich zurück, um das letzte Commit zu begehen??

Um zum vorherigen Komitee zurückzukehren, führen Sie den Befehl git revert zusammen mit der Commit -ID des aktuellen Commits aus.

Wie kann ich Git Cherry Pick nach Konflikt fortsetzen?

Wenn Sie sich die Konsole ansehen, "Konflikte reparieren und rennen" Git Cherry-Pick-kontinue."Wenn die Konflikte auf normale Weise festgelegt wird (ohne den Kirschpick), erwähnt die Konsole zu begehen (nachdem die Konflikte festgelegt wurden). Selbst mit einem einzigen Kirschpick denke ich, dass Git Cherry-Pick-Continue ist der richtige Weg, um zu gehen.

Kann ich Zweig nach der Kirschwahl löschen??

Sie sollten in der Lage sein, den Quellzweig sicher nach einem erfolgreichen Kirschpick zu löschen (da Ihr Arbeitsbaum sauber ist).

Was ist Kirschpick für die Zusammenführung?

Mit dem Befehl cherry-pick können Sie mit Git ausgewählte einzelne Commits von jeder Filiale in Ihren aktuellen Git Head Zweig einbeziehen. Bei der Durchführung einer Git -Zusammenführung oder einer Git -Rebase werden alle Commits aus einem Zweig kombiniert. Mit dem Befehl cherry-pick können Sie einzelne Commits zur Integration auswählen.

Methodik der Verbesserung mit Babyschritten
Wie erreichen Babyschritte Ziele?Was sind Babyschritte?Warum sind Babys erste Schritte wichtig??Was sich entwickeln muss, damit ein Baby mit dem Gehe...
So sperren Sie einen Benutzer mit Ansible?
So setzen Sie das Benutzerkennwort mit Ansible?So generieren Sie ein kryptisches Passwort für das Benutzermodul in ansible?Wie führe ich eine Aufgabe...
So richten Sie MySQL DB für Feature -Tests ein?
Wie wird MySQL zum Testen verwendet?? Wie wird MySQL zum Testen verwendet??Der MySQLTEST -Test -Engine prüft die Ergebniscodes aus der Ausführung je...